In the dynamic and ever-expanding urban environment of Sydney, the complexity of electrical facilities demands a specialized capability far surpassing that of a standard electrical contractor. This is where the level 2 electrician becomes important. These recognized experts, recognized by the electricity distributors in New South Wales (NSW), are the crucial link in between a home's internal electrical wiring and the large network of the electrical energy grid itself. They operate at the limit, handling tasks that are too complex and high-risk for a basic electrician, guaranteeing the safe, trustworthy, and certified flow of power to homes and companies across the city.
The accreditation held by a level 2 electrician is not a mere accreditation; it is a license to perform particular, high-stakes work on the service network. The work carried out by these experts falls into four distinct categories, or Accredited Company (ASP) classes, which determine the scope of services they can legally use. These classes cover everything from metering and connections to overhead and underground service work, supplying a thorough ability that resolves almost every external electrical facilities requirement.
In Sydney, a typical reason for people to call a level 2 electrician is due to problems with service problems or upgrades to the mains. When the cable televisions that link a property to the street pole, also referred to as the service mains, end up being worn damaged, or stop working to meet security guidelines can produce a severe danger of fire and other risks. In such cases, the energy distributor will release a defect and just a level 2 electrician has the legal authority to deal with and repair this vital issue. This normally involves changing the accessory point, the service cable, or the service fuse to guarantee that the connection adheres to current security standards. Failure to take action on this issue can result in the disconnection of power to the residential or commercial property.

In addition to their main function, these accredited experts have extensive understanding of metering services. Their technical competence incorporates the setup, maintenance, and upgrading of conventional and intelligent electrical power meters. Whenever a consumer decides to alter their energy supplier, alter their prices plan, or needs a meter relocation due to building and construction or residential or commercial property reconfiguration, a level 2 electrician oversees the technical shift procedure. They play an important function in ensuring exact billing and adherence to National Electrical power Market policies, working as an essential link between customers and energy retailers.
